We went out this last weekend and got into some Quail, my personal favorite. Jed made us laugh so hard we almost couldn't shoot.  A bird was down but not ouit and Jed and Junior were searching for it.  My friend starts yelling it's under him!! It's under him!! The Quail had run into some cover and Junior had pushed it out to Jed and the bird was standing right under his chest, he finally saw it and made a retrieve that many 4 legged dogs would have trouble with. We then had a few more that he retrieved beating all the other dogs to and bringing almost all of them back. My Nephew and friend that was all they could talk about was how amazing he is. They never thought they would be struggling to keep up with a tripawd. LOL
